Gertrude Leendertsen Obituary

Gertrude Marie LEENDERTSEN Born March 22, 1912 in San Juan Bautista, California, passed away in Seattle on March 3, 2004 at nearly 92 years of age. Her devotion to her faith was evident in everything she did for her family, friends and the less fortunate. Her boundless energy and enthusiasm for life were an inspiration. She was fiercely proud of her Spanish heritage, as her ancestors came to this country with Father Junipero Serra, founder of the California Missions. She always enjoyed recounting stories of her father, Vincent Giraldo, who was a sheriff of San Benito County, CA.. in the late 1800's and of her mother, Marie, whom she dearly loved. Gertrude is preceded in death by her husband of 52 years, Howard R. Leendertsen. She is survived by her sons, Howard Vincent Leendertsen and his wife Mischa, Gerald Edward Leendertsen and his wife Nadena, grandchildren Elizabeth (Giedraitis) and her husband Jim, of Walnut Creek, CA, Christine Marie Leendertsen of San Francisco, CA, Ashley Marie Leendertsen, and great granddaughter Lataya Leendertsen. A Private Family Funeral Mass will be held at Sacred Heart Church, Bellevue. Remembrances may be made to: The Jesuit Seminary Association, 133 Kearny Street, San Francisco, CA 94108-4811
